NE WR Malcolm Mitchell - Week 1 Fantasy Football Outlook

Week 1 vs. Chiefs

Mitchell is likely the third or fourth wide receiver on the Patriots depth chart, depending on if he'll play on the outside if Chris Hogan moves to the slot in 3-WR sets after Julian Edelman tore his ACL. As such, his snap count is unknown, and he's too risky to put in your lineups Week 1.

NE WR Malcolm Mitchell - Week 17, 2016 Fantasy Football Outlook

Week 17 at Miami
Malcolm Mitchell is coming off of a disappointing 3-29-0 line on five targets in a 41-3 win against the Jets in Week 16. Brady clearly likes this kid, but Mitchell has just a 14.69 percent target market share over the past four games. It’s a very favorable matchup against the Dolphins in regards to WR aFPA. Mitchell will be a low-end WR3 in Week 17 against the Dolphins.

NE WR Malcolm Mitchell - Week 16, 2016 Fantasy Football Outlook

Week 16 vs. New York Jets
Malcolm Mitchell is coming off of a disappointing 1-14-0 line on a single target in a 16-3 win against the Broncos in Week 15. Brady clearly likes this kid, but Chris Hogan has still played more snaps and Mitchell has just a 14 percent target market share over the past four games. It’s an above average matchup against the Jets in regards WR aFPA. Mitchell will be a low-end WR3 in Week 16.

NE WR Malcolm Mitchell - Week 15, 2016 Fantasy Football Outlook

Week 15 at Denver
Malcolm Mitchell is coming off of a 4-41-1 line on five targets in a 30-23 win against the Ravens in Week 14. Brady clearly likes this kid, who has 27 targets, 21 receptions, 263 yards and four TDs over the past four games — but Chris Hogan has still played more snaps since his return three weeks ago. It’s an extremely tough matchup against the Broncos in Week 15 in regards WR aFPA, and Mitchell will be a mid-range WR3 in Week 15.

NE WR Malcolm Mitchell - Week 14, 2016 Fantasy Football Outlook

Week 14 vs. Baltimore
Malcolm Mitchell is coming off of a 8-82-0 line on a massive 10 targets in a 26-10 win against the Rams in Week 13. Quietly, Mitchell is tied for second in team target market share at 14.46 percent over the past four games and the Patriots have actually deployed more three-WR sets as of late with Rob Gronkowski likely done for the year. Now that Danny Amendola is out for the foreseeable future as well, Mitchell is locked in as a top-two option in this passing game. He has an above-average matchup against the Ravens in Week 14 in regards WR aFPA and the Patriots are again heavily favored at home. MItchell will be a high-end WR3 in Week 14.
